Top 5 Boxing Games Performance in Germany Q1 2025

In the first quarter of 2025, the performance of top boxing games in Germany on a unified platform showed varied trends in downloads, revenue, and active users, according to data from Sensor Tower.

I, The One - Fighting Games by Azur Interactive Games Limited saw a decrease in weekly revenue, starting at about $107 and ending the quarter at $85. Weekly downloads fluctuated around 4K to 7K, with a slight decrease towards the end. Active users began at 30.9K, dropping to approximately 9.6K by March.

Real Boxing 2 from Vivid Games S.A. experienced a decline in revenue from $353 to $276. Downloads varied between 1.9K and 4.4K, with a notable peak of 3.6K in mid-March. Active users started at 6.2K, ending at 3.3K.

Boss Fight. by BoomBit, Inc. showed a modest revenue increase, peaking at $72 in mid-February. Downloads ranged from 1.1K to 4K, with the highest in late February. Active users consistently grew, reaching over 57K by the end of March.

Arm Wrestling Master by GOODROID,Inc. had no revenue data. Downloads remained stable around 1.3K to 2.6K, with active users peaking at 18.7K towards the end of the quarter.

Finally, WWE Mayhem from Reliance Games showed a significant revenue peak at $1.5K in the last week of March. Downloads were steady, mostly between 1K and 1.5K, while active users hovered around 3K to 3.9K.
